--- Comment #11 from Regis Perdreau <[email protected]> --- Hi, - Users can install new fonts without administrative rights - In a large network of computers, it is difficult to have a consistent set of fonts of the same version - User can edit files with different computers with not the same font version - Some software can add unfortunately some old fonts - You may sometimes find a mixture of TTF and OTF fonts. - The font path can change depending on the environment - The windows or third party font tool are not accurate to predict LibreOffice behavior. There should therefore be a simple indicator of the font used, with the file name and version.
